WebAug 9, 2024 · CSCS cards are a vital tool to ensure those working on any construction sites are fully qualified and trained for their job role. These cards validate a construction worker as they prove they are safe to work within their role on a construction site. While holding a CSCS card is not a legal requirement, the vast majority of construction and ... WebMar 30, 2024 · A CSCS card proves that a worker has the skills, experience and safety training required to work on a construction site. This helps to maintain health and safety …

WebOct 25, 2024 · The CSCS card cost depends on the card you get as well as the courses that you have undergone prior to application. A normal CSCS card is around £36. Those who are looking to do the Health, Safety and Environment (HS&E) test will have to pay £21. There are lots of different types of CSCS cards, all of which have different meanings.

WebFeb 10, 2024 · Grants of between £1,250 and £1,500 are available from the CITB to support with any training you might need to do to get a new CSCS card. Your business will need to be registered with CITB to apply for one. If you are self-employed, but have been working with a contractor long-term, you should be able to get support to train via your contractor.
